Asking in the Streaming Talk forum would probably get the attention of more Boxee users. Boxee also has their own forum which is a good source for info.

One of the apps I really like is Navi-X. They get tons of video content from various sources. Netflix and Crunchyroll are both great apps, but I use the Roku to watch those. TWiT and revision3 are both good if you like the old TechTV stuff. The YouTube app is fine, but I hate the user interface. Personally, I don't use the Boxee apps much. I find them to be buggy and they crash often.

The reason I love Boxee so much, is it's ability to stream content from my hard drives. I've got a Synology NAS with about 12TB of videos. Boxee keeps them all organized and ready to watch. This is the one thing that Boxee does well, and they do it better than any other set-top box.
